<p style="text-align: left; ">One of my pet peeves is having unlabeled wires and cables.  It drives me bonkers!  That&#8217;s why the Dymo Rhino 3000 is My Favorite Tool for July 2009.  This little tools lets you label all your wires and cables very simply.  If you are asking yourself what makes the Rhino better than say a Brother P-Touch? Well, it&#8217;s all in the adhesive and printing layout.</p>
<p style="text-align: left; ">First, the adhesive on these labels is meant to be wrapped around cables and wires so you can be sure they won&#8217;t pop off.  The label actually feels like it &#8220;shrinks&#8221; onto the cable (they do have true heat-shrink versions too).</p>
<p style="text-align: left; ">Second, this rugged labeler was designed to print labels for A/V and Networking cables and wires so the way it prints the text is meant for easy reading when wrapped around the cable. <a href="http://global.dymo.com/enUS/Products/Rhino_3000.html">Here are even more reasons.</a></p>
<p style="text-align: left; ">If you have an A/V rack or network closet you owe it to yourself and anyone that works on your stuff properly labeled and organized wires.   The Dymo Rhino 3000 is the tool that can make it happen&#8230; it will be the best $80 you&#8217;ve ever spent!</p>
